By Alan Douglas/whitecapsfc.com
Vancouver Whitecaps FC Residency clinched a USL Premier Development League playoff spot with a solid 2-0 win over BYU Cougars in Provo, Utah, on Friday evening.
A win or a tie on Saturday against Ogden Outlaws will guarantee that Whitecaps Residency finish in first place in the PDL Western Conference Northwest Division after goals by Gagadeep Dosanjh and Drew Russell ensured Thomas Niendorf's side all three points at South Stadium on the campus of Brigham Young University.
Vancouver were without six players, with five off in Germany on a one-month trial with Energie Cottbus' U-19 Junior Bundesliga side, while forward Dever Orgill is still away with Jamaica's U-20 national side.
The Whitecaps were still able to field a strong and experienced side, however, with brothers Nick and Mason Webb included after the pair were re-assigned to the Residency squad from the men's first team.
The Whitecaps controlled play for most of the first half, using their speed and quick ball movement to get behind the Cougars defence time and again.
Alex Semenets hit the side-netting in the opening minutes from a good position. Then on 13 minutes, Randy Edwini-Bonsu broke in on goal, but fired just over the crossbar, as BYU keeper Bryan Black came rushing out to challenge him.
Two minutes later, the Whitecaps opened scoring, as Navid Mashinchi took a Semenets pass in the BYU box before sending a cross to an unmarked Dosanjh. The midfielder fired in his second goal of the season from close range.
The home side had their share of possession, but rarely got a good shot on goal. Britton Osborne had their first good chance midway through the half, but he was unable to beat Whitecaps goalkeeper Simon Thomas.
On minute 24, Nick Webb had a clear breakaway for the Whitecaps, but his shot deflected off Black and the base of the post before rolling out for a corner.
With five minutes remaining in the half, a give away gifted Edwini-Bonsu another look at goal, but Black made an superb save, as it remained 1-0 at the break.
The second half was less eventful, as Vancouver nursed their one-goal lead by doing a good job of containing BYU's attack, while hitting their hosts on the break.
Edwini-Bonsu continued to be dangerous, and just past the hour mark , the striker made a good run down the left before firing his shot at the onrushing Black, who cleared the striker's effort with his legs.
The home side had their best chance of the match on minute 85, as Michael Moreno volleyed over the Vancouver crossbar from a good position in front of goal.
The referee added quite a bit of injury time at the end of the match, and it was the Residency team that took advantage. Shortly after a Cougars defender cleared the ball off his own goal-line in a scramble, the young Whitecaps were awarded a free kick within shooting distance to the left of goal.
From the dead ball, Philippe Davies curled his set-piece that Black initially stopped, but substitute Russell was on hand to put away the rebound to make it a 2-0 final.
90 FULL MINUTES
The Whitecaps improve to 11-3-1, and move into top spot in the Northwest Division with 34 points. They are three points up on Tacoma Tide, with both teams having a game remaining in their regular season campaign. The Whitecaps now travel to Ogden, Utah, to face the 4-8-2 Outlaws on Saturday evening. The Cougars, meanwhile, drop to 7-6-2 and complete their season at home to another British Columbia club in Abbotsford Mariners on Saturday.
